Investigation activities concerning seven deaths that had occurred under similar suspicious circumstances within the last few days have been handed over to the Criminal Investigations Department (CID), Police Media Spokesman Senior Superintendent of Police and attorney Nihal Thalduwa said.
The bodies of a young female and a male who died of suspected poisoning were found by the Police. Police said that the body of a 21-year-old woman was recovered at her residence in the Yakkala area. The body of a 34-year-old man, who is identified to be a resident of the Ambalangoda area, was found at a guest house in the Maharagama region where he was temporarily staying. The duo are said to have been followers of a certain religious preacher who had committed suicide in the Homagama area recently.
An individual identified as Ruwan Prasanna Gunaratne, who had engaged in religion-related preaching activities in various parts of the island, was found dead from poisoning and is believed to have committed suicide recently. A few days later on 31 December 2023, his wife (35) was reported to have committed suicide by consuming poison after feeding poison to her three children at their home in Kahantota in Malabe, according to the Police. The woman’s two sons and daughter were aged nine, eight, and seven years, respectively. The 21-year-old woman and 34-year-old man in question had also attended the funeral of the religious preacher, the Police said.
Police further suspect that all seven deaths were the result of the ingestion of the same type of poison.
